What is IPTV Player Zero?

IPTV Player Zero is a multimedia player specifically designed for streaming IPTV content. It allows users to watch live TV channels and manage their multimedia content effectively. Unlike traditional broadcasting methods, IPTV uses your internet connection to deliver television, making it a flexible option for viewers. This player supports various formats and protocols, making it versatile for different types of streaming.

Key Features Overview

This player boasts several key features that enhance the viewing experience. First off, it supports multiple streaming protocols, including HLS and RTSP, ensuring a reliable connection. Additionally, IPTV Player Zero offers a customizable user interface that can be tailored to fit individual preferences. There's also built-in support for EPG (Electronic Program Guide), which helps users keep track of what's on and when. Another noteworthy feature is its ability to handle various codecs, allowing for high-quality video playback.

Setting Up IPTV Player Zero

Getting started with IPTV Player Zero is straightforward, but there are specific steps to follow. I’ll guide you through the installation and configuration process so you can start streaming without a hitch.

System Requirements

Before installing IPTV Player Zero, make sure your device meets the required specifications. It’s compatible with a variety of devices, including Android, iOS, Windows, and macOS. A stable internet connection with a minimum speed of 5 Mbps is recommended for optimal streaming quality. Older devices may encounter compatibility issues, so check the official site for a full list of supported devices.

Installation Process

To install IPTV Player Zero, go to the official website or your device’s app store. For Windows or macOS, download the installer and run it. On mobile devices, simply search for IPTV Player Zero in the app store and hit install. The process is quick and should take just a few minutes. I found the installation to be seamless, with no hiccups along the way.

Configuration Steps

After installation, open the app. You’ll need to enter your IPTV service provider's M3U URL or playlist. This is where you can access the channels and content available. Navigate to the settings to customize your experience further; you can adjust buffering settings, stream quality, and even set up parental controls if needed. Make sure to test the configuration by streaming a few channels to ensure everything is working correctly.

Technical Specifications and Performance

In this section of the IPTV Player Zero review, we’ll look at the technical specs and performance metrics that can affect your streaming experience.

Supported Protocols

IPTV Player Zero supports several streaming protocols, including HLS (HTTP Live Streaming) and RTSP (Real-Time Streaming Protocol). These protocols ensure that the player can handle a variety of content types and adapt to different network conditions. HLS is particularly beneficial for users with varying internet speeds, as it allows for adaptive bitrate streaming.

Bitrates and Codecs

When it comes to bitrates, IPTV Player Zero can handle streams from 480p up to 4K, depending on your internet speed and device capabilities. The player supports various codecs like H.264 and HEVC, which provide high-quality video without requiring excessive bandwidth. This flexibility is key for users who want a quality viewing experience without constant buffering.

Device Performance Metrics

In my experience, IPTV Player Zero performs well across devices. On high-end devices, it runs smoothly, but users on older models may encounter lag or stuttering, especially at higher resolutions. It’s worth noting that the app can take advantage of hardware acceleration on compatible devices, which significantly improves playback performance. Always ensure your device’s software is updated to the latest version to maximize performance.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Connection Problems

One frequent issue is connection problems. If you’re unable to connect to channels, first check your internet connection. A quick speed test can confirm if you're getting enough bandwidth. If the internet is stable, ensure that you’ve entered the correct M3U URL. Sometimes, the issue lies with the IPTV service provider, so checking their status online can also be helpful.

Playback Issues

If you experience playback issues, such as buffering or freezing, try lowering the stream quality in the settings. This can be especially effective for users in areas with limited internet speeds. Additionally, consider restarting the app or your device to clear any temporary glitches.

Error Messages

Seeing error messages? These can be frustrating. Common messages often relate to unsupported formats or connectivity errors. Double-check the codec settings in the app and make sure you’re using a compatible playlist. If the problem persists, reinstalling the app can sometimes resolve stubborn issues.
